The Dragon's Heart: The Final Egg Quest

The sun dipped below the horizon, casting long shadows that danced across the ancient, moss-covered stones of the Dragon's Spire. In the heart of this mystical place, a foreigner named Aria stood before the final challenge that would determine the fate of her world. The Crystal Dragon's Egg, a legendary artifact of immense power, was hidden within the enigmatic Spire, guarded by the Dragon's Heart—a creature of legend that had been dormant for centuries.

Aria had been on a quest to retrieve the Egg, a quest that had taken her through treacherous landscapes, ancient ruins, and into the hearts of those who held the secrets of the Dragon's Egg. The Egg was said to hold the power to restore balance to the world, but it was also the key to unleashing an unimaginable darkness that threatened to consume all life.

As she gazed upon the entrance to the Spire, Aria felt a surge of determination. She knew that this was the moment of truth, the culmination of all her trials and tribulations. She had faced the Labyrinth of Echoes, solved the Riddle of the Siren's Song, and braved the Cavern of Whispers, but the Dragon's Heart was the ultimate test.

Inside the Spire, the air was thick with the scent of age-old magic. The walls were adorned with intricate carvings that told tales of the Dragon's Heart and its guardians. Aria's heart raced as she approached the entrance, her hand trembling as she reached for the ancient door.

With a resounding creak, the door swung open, revealing a cavernous chamber bathed in the dim light of flickering torches. In the center of the chamber stood the Dragon's Heart—a massive, serpentine creature with scales that shimmered like molten gold. Its eyes, deep and piercing, seemed to pierce through Aria's soul.

"Who dares to awaken the Dragon's Heart?" the creature rumbled, its voice echoing through the chamber.

Aria stepped forward, her voice steady despite the fear that gnawed at her insides. "I am Aria, and I seek the Crystal Dragon's Egg to save my world from darkness."

The Dragon's Heart regarded her with a mix of curiosity and suspicion. "Many have tried and failed. What makes you different?"

Aria took a deep breath, drawing on the strength she had gained from her journey. "I have faced the greatest challenges and overcome the most daunting obstacles. I am not just seeking power for myself, but for the greater good."

The Dragon's Heart's eyes softened, and it seemed to consider her words. Then, with a sudden movement, it lunged forward, its scales gleaming in the torchlight. Aria dodged the attack, her reflexes honed by years of training and her unwavering resolve.

The battle was fierce, with Aria using every trick she had learned to defend herself. She fought with a sword that had been passed down through generations of her family, a blade forged from the heart of an ancient dragon. The Dragon's Heart, however, was a creature of immense power, and Aria was forced to fight with everything she had.

After what felt like an eternity, Aria managed to land a critical blow, sending the Dragon's Heart reeling back. With a final, desperate effort, she drove the blade deep into its heart, causing it to collapse in a heap of shimmering scales.

"Your courage and determination have impressed me," the Dragon's Heart rumbled, its voice now tinged with respect. "You have earned the right to retrieve the Crystal Dragon's Egg."

Aria knelt beside the Dragon's Heart, her heart pounding with a mix of relief and excitement. She reached out and touched the Egg, feeling a surge of warmth and light as it responded to her touch. The Egg began to glow, and Aria knew that it was ready to be taken to its final resting place.

As she stood up, the Dragon's Heart's eyes closed, and it seemed to fade away, leaving behind only the scent of ancient magic. Aria took one last look at the cavernous chamber, then turned and made her way to the exit.

The journey back was filled with a sense of accomplishment, but Aria knew that her quest was far from over. She had to return to her people and present the Egg to them, hoping that it would restore balance and bring peace to her world.

As she emerged from the Spire, the world seemed different. The air was cleaner, the skies bluer, and the people seemed more at ease. Aria smiled, knowing that she had made a difference, that she had brought hope to a world on the brink of darkness.

The Dragon's Heart had been a formidable foe, but Aria had faced it with courage and determination. In the end, it was her heart and her resolve that had won the day, and she knew that she would continue to fight for what was right, no matter the cost.

And so, the legend of Aria and the Dragon's Egg would be told for generations to come, a tale of courage, sacrifice, and the enduring power of the human spirit.
